Curry: Nothing has been accomplished at the beginning of the season, but we are building a winning mentality.

October 24th NBA regular season news, the Warriors defeated the Nuggets 137 to 131 in overtime.
After the game, Warriors core Curry attended the press conference. He said: "The season is 82 games, and you can't get too carried away. But we are injecting insight into how to win. We have 8 or 9 players who can play in the final game, which is really great. The lineup in the final stage, Al (Horford), Jimmy, Dream Chaser, Kuminga and me , everyone stepped up. We need to know how to play this kind of ball, how to win, and we need to have enough team basketball IQ, be tough enough, etc.
"This is a good start, but we haven't achieved anything yet. We are building a winning mentality. "
Curry made 14 of 25 in this game, including 6 of 12 three-pointers. He scored 42 points, 6 rebounds, 7 assists, 3 steals and 1 shot!
